Asking $80,000 On December 18, 1975, the Lutz family moved into the DeFeo home. Although it had only been 13 months since the DeFeo murders had occurred. January 14, 1976, after 28 days the Lutzes left the house, claiming to have been terrorized by paranormal phenomena while staying there. A haunted house story In 1977, The Amityville Horror, written by Jay Anson, was a national bestseller. The Advanced Reader's Copies copy, sent out by Prentice Hall, called it “the non fiction Exorcist.” , and the cover's subtitle read “A True Story.” The best known of these films, the original version, which was released in July 1979. The film was made by a independent production company called American International Pictures and directed by Stuart Rosenberg. Starring; James Brolin and Margot Kidder as George and Kathy Lutz. The 1979 version, and two sequels were filmed at a house in Toms River, New Jersey which had been converted to look like the 112 Ocean Avenue house, because the authorities in Amityville denied permission for filming at the location.
